Armoire Tool Cabinet Conversion

Featured Replies

  • Popular Post

Wouldn't this make a wonderful tool cabinet conversion? The case is there, just add dividers and such, reinforce the doors and install piano hinges, I've been on the lookout for sometime now. I like the style too. Only 125 bucks, just a couple miles from me.

I love repurposing, this I think would do the job.

Hang in there, with the latest generations of TVs - less depth and larger screen sizes, lots of people are getting rid of their "entertainment centers."

  • Author
30 minutes ago, kmealy said:

Dang! Looked like a major SCORE!

Hang in there, with the latest generations of TVs - less depth and larger screen sizes, lots of people are getting rid of their "entertainment centers."

They are Keith, that is why they are so cheap right now. I've been looking under keyword "Armoire" and finding these low cost treasures, I have pretty good luck using "Cabinet" too, but the Armoirs seem to have the size and height I want in a tool cabinet.
